Model Mechanics
Cardiff's attacking strength (0.78x league average) is weighed against West Brom's defensive record (1.16x) to produce a home expected-goals figure of 1.16. The same calculation in reverse, West Brom's attack versus Cardiff's defence, projects 1.05 expected goals for the visitors.
These ratings are built from 82/82 games of current-season data — a full enough sample to trust.

How It Unfolded
Cardiff and West Brom finished level at 1-1 at Cardiff City Stadium, Regular Season - 37, in the Championship. The remainder of the report sets that outcome against the pre-match model, the markets and the teams' data profiles.
The Model vs The Result
The Poisson model went into this projecting Cardiff 1.16 xG and West Brom 1.05 xG, a combined 2.21. The scoreboard read 1-1 for 2 actual goals. Both sides finished within a goal of their individual projections, so the scoreline sat close to the model's expected shape. Those figures were built on strength ratings of Cardiff attack 0.78 / defence 0.96 against West Brom attack 1.03 / defence 1.16, drawn from 82/82 games (CurrentSeason).
On the result, the model split it Cardiff 38% | Draw 29% | West Brom 33%, with Cardiff to win its most likely call at 38%. The actual draw had been the model's second-ranked read at 29%, so the result diverged from the top call without being a shock.
